Across TCGA patient cohorts, RDM1 RNA expression is significantly associated with the protein abundance of many other proteins, with 18,461 significant associations in total. LSCC sh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ible RDM1-associated proteins across cancer lineages are RFC1_T506, CDK1, and LIG1. Each is linked with RDM1 in more than 8 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both RDM1-to-partner and partner-to-RDM1 results are reported.

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The scatter plot shows the strongest example, RDM1 versus RFC1_T506 in COAD, with a Pearson correlation of 0.35.
